WebSep 19, 2024 · 2014The Employment Allowance was first introduced in 2024. It originally offered a £2,000 reduction in employer's National Insurance (NI) contributions for most employers, including single-person limited companies. On 6th April 2016 this increased to £3,000 before rising again in 2024.
